Contractors are retained by HOPA to complete specific construction projects or to complete routine maintenance. Projects: When a contractor is retained for a specific construction project, then the contractor shall be required to review HOPA`s Contractor Safety Manual and submit a SSHASP, proof of insurance and WSIB Clearance in advance of each project commencing. These documents shall be specific to the work being performed on the project, and shall not be transferable from project to project. Routine Maintenance: When a contractor is retained to complete routine maintenance work, then the contractor shall be required to review HOPA`s Contractor Safety Manual and submit a SSHASP, proof of insurance and WSIB Clearance on an annual basis. Emergency Work: In the event of an emergency, HOPA will use only contractors that have already completed the annual SSHASP where ever possible. If a contractor with specific skills, tools or equipment is required during an emergency, then HOPA's Executive Group may at its discretion, direct the Project Coordinator to forego the requirement to complete a SSHASP. If the SSHASP is not completed, then the contractor shall still provide WSIB Clearance, and an insurance certificate. The contractor will complete all work in compliance with all other portions of this program, as well as according to all applicable regulations.
